A Worcestershire arboretum with a gentle pace

Bodenham describes itself as Worcestershire’s hidden garden, and its visitor information points towards walks, trees and pools, seasonal interest, food, facilities and accessibility information. That gives the impression of a place designed for wandering rather than racing through a checklist.

For a Trektastic day out, an arboretum is always appealing because it changes through the year. The same paths can feel different depending on leaves, blossom, colour, water and light. Bodenham also sounds practical, with a clear plan-your-visit structure and on-site food information, though current details should always be checked before travelling.
